On topic again regarding sharpening systems....I think like Snotpig the idea of experimenting but having a good back up system which you can use to correct mistakes is the best way to go. I had to re-profile my Skinny with a Lansky system in order to restore a "tip" which I had rounded off to a knife edge instead of a "point" using the sander to convex it....got it right after that...but only by asking for a few technique tips from HD....then fathomed a few sensible precautions for future use myself.
Best tip I got from HD was to pull the blade away from the belt once you reached the tip and not drag it across....then I figured out not to start with a heavy grit belt...but an old worn out one and use a marker until you felt you had the movements and angles off correct by checking the "ink removal".
It is all a learning curve....but the benefit of convexing blades like these makes it worth it. They sure cut and chop real well once they are done right! <img src="/ubbthreads/images/graemlins/smile.gif" alt="" />
